Dynamische Webseiten

Virtueller Campus Projekt, PHBern

StartseiteJavaScriptCSSJSPPHPMySQLDrucken

Schriftgrösse: kleiner - zurücksetzen - grösser

Was ist MySQL?

MySQL ist ein Datenbankmanagementsystem (DBMSDBMS enthuelt Werkzeuge zur Strukturierung und Manipulation der Daten in einer Datenbank, so wie Funktionen, mit deren Hilfe der Datenbankbenutzer Daten eingeben, veraendern, abfragen und ausgeben kann. ), das auf der Grundlage von SQLSQL (Structured Query Language) ist eine standardisierte Programmiersprache, die die Defini-tion, Manipulation und Kontrolle der Daten in einer relationalen Datenbank ermueglicht. aufgebaut ist. MySQL arbeitet in der Regel mit einer Client-Server-Architektur, d.h. ein zentraler Datenbankserver verwaltet Daten, auf die mit einem Clientprogramm (MySQL-Client, PHP, JSP, JDBCJDBC (Java DataBase Connectivity) bezeichnet ein von Sun entwickeltes Paket, das Objekte und Methoden beinhaltet, die es ermoeglichen mit Java auf relationale Datenbanken zuzugreifen. Der JDBC-Treiber fuer MySQL kann vom der Webseite www.mysql.com kostenlos heruntergeladen werden. , AccessAccess ist ein Datenbankprogramm aus dem MSOffice-Paket. Access wird in der Regel als ein lokales Datenbankprogramm verwendet, es ist aber auch mueglich mit Access mit Hilfe vom ODBC-Treiber auf MySQL-Datenbanken zuzugreifen.) zugegriffen werden kann.
MySQL kann gratis von der Website www.mysql.com heruntergeladen werden, die Installation benötigt ca. 70 MB auf der Festplatte.
 

MySQL ist ein Commandozeilen-Programm, d.h. die einzelnen MySQL-Befehle können direkt im Commando-Modus eingegeben werden. Im Internet findet man aber einige gratis- Tools mit grafischer Benutzeroberfläche (phpMyAdmin, MySQL Manager, Navicat), welche die Arbeit mit MySQL vereinfachen.

In unserem Lernprogramm verwenden wir den phpMyAdminphpMyAdmin ist eine PHP-Applikation zur Administration von MySQL-Datenbanken. Mit phpMyAdmin lassen sich MySQL-Datenbanken ueber das HTTP-Protokoll mit einem Browser bearbeiten. Gratis Dowload: www.phpMyAdmin.net , der auf unserem Webserver installiert ist und online über das Internet benutzt werden kann. Erläutert wird aber auch der Umgang mit Commandozeilen-Befehlen, als eine gute Vorbereitung für die Programmierung von Datenbank-Applikationen mit JSP und PHP.

Bevor Sie die erste Daten-Tabelle anlegen, empfehlen wir Ihnen die beiden Abschnitte wichtigste Befehle und MySQL Datentypen durchzulesen.